IRVINE, Calif., Feb. 9, 2015 /PRNewswire/ -- Newport Corporation (NASDAQ: NEWP) today reported financial results for its fourth quarter and full year ended January 3, 2015, and its outlook for the first quarter and full year of 2015. The company noted the following regarding the results:


    --  Net sales of $158.7 million for the fourth quarter and $605.2 million
        for the full year;
    --  New orders of $192.3 million for the fourth quarter and $636.0 million
        for the full year;
    --  Net income attributable to Newport Corporation of $8.8 million, or $0.22
        per diluted share, for the fourth quarter, and $35.1 million, or $0.87
        per diluted share, for the full year, when measured according to
        gener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P);
    --  Non-GAAP net income attributable to Newport Corporation of $15.4
        million, or $0.38 per diluted share, for the fourth quarter, and $54.2
        million, or $1.34 per diluted share, for the full year, excluding the
        amortization of intangible assets, stock-based compensation expense,
        acquisition-related, restructuring and severance costs, net losses on
        disposals of assets, certain tax benefits and the tax impact of the
        excluded amounts;
    --  Cash generated from operations of $18.8 million for the fourth quarter
        and $57.8 million for the full year; and
    --  Repurchases of approximately 325,000 shares of common stock for $5.8
        million during the fourth quarter, and approximately 567,000 shares for
        $10.3 million during the full year.

Commenting on the results, Robert J. Phillippy, Newport's President and Chief Executive Officer, stated, "The Newport team delivered a strong fourth quarter to complete a record year in 2014. We achieved all-time records for sales and new orders, and our full year non-GAAP earnings increased by 28% year-over-year, to $1.34 per diluted share. We are particularly encouraged by our fourth quarter results. Our sales and orders in the fourth quarter of 2014 increased sequentially in each of the key end markets we serve, and we received a number of significant orders for OEM programs, including a $25.7 million order for lasers used in surgical applications, resulting in a book-to-bill ratio of 1.21. We are very pleased with our 2014 performance, and are confident that it has positioned us well for even better results in 2015."

Operating Income and Net Income

Newport reported operating income for the fourth quarter of 2014 of $13.0 million, or 8.2% of net sales, when calculated in accordance with GAAP. On a non-GAAP basis, excluding the amortization of intangible assets, stock-based compensation expense, acquisition-related, restructuring and severance costs and losses on disposals of assets, the company's operating income for the fourth quarter of 2014 was $21.5 million, or 13.6% of net sales.

On a GAAP basis, the company reported net income attributable to Newport Corporation for the fourth quarter of 2014 of $8.8 million, or $0.22 per diluted share. On a non-GAAP basis, excluding the items referenced above and the tax impact of such excluded amounts, the company's net income attributable to Newport Corporation for the fourth quarter of 2014 was $15.4 million, or $0.38 per diluted share.

Cash, Cash Equivalents and Marketable Securities

For the full year of 2014, Newport generated $57.8 million in cash from operations. As of January 3, 2015, the company had a total of $48.6 million in cash, cash equivalents, restricted cash and marketable securities, and had total indebtedness of $74.8 million.

Acquisitions

As announced on September 29, 2014, Newport completed its acquisition of V-Gen, Ltd., a leading developer and manufacturer of fiber lasers headquartered in Tel Aviv, Israel. V-Gen contributed approximately $3.0 million of sales to the company in the fourth quarter, and the transaction was accretive to Newport's earnings. Newport expects V-Gen's sales to be in the range of $15 million to $20 million for the full year of 2015, and expects the acquisition to continue to be accretive to the company's earnings. In addition, on February 4, 2015 the company entered into an agreement to acquire FEMTOLASERS, a leading developer and manufacturer of ultrafast laser systems for scientific and biomedical research applications based in Vienna, Austria. In the first 12 months after closing, Newport expects FEMTOLASERS' sales to be in the range of $8 million to $12 million, and expects the transaction to be accretive to its earnings. The transaction is expected to close before the end of the first quarter of 2015.

Share Repurchase Program

During the fourth quarter, the company repurchased approximately 325,000 shares of its common stock at an average price of $17.86 per share, for a total of approximately $5.8 million. For the full year, the company repurchased approximately 567,000 shares at an average price of $18.14 per share, for a total of approximately $10.3 million. Newport's board of directors has authorized the repurchase of an additional 3.3 million shares, and the company expects to continue to repurchase shares for the foreseeable future. The amount and timing of such repurchases will be dependent upon factors such as the company's share price level, its other capital requirements and the terms of the company's credit facility.

ABOUT NEWPORT CORPORATION

Newport Corporation is a leading global supplier of advanced-technology products and systems to customers in the scientific research, microelectronics, life and health sciences, industrial manufacturing and defense/security markets. Newport's innovative solutions leverage its expertise in advanced technologies, including lasers, photonics and precision motion equipment, and optical components and sub-systems, to enhance the capabilities and productivity of its customers' manufacturing, engineering and research applications. Newport is part of the Standard & Poor's SmallCap 600 Index and the Russell 2000 Index.
